Output ec0bd44eb2ec03295811eb025ed8404b998efc9a328cf4fd16ce47dc3bf34bc7:0

value
179999540
script pubkey
OP_0 OP_PUSHBYTES_20 83b578d3529a3a759d6a137bb45cd019a682922e
address
bc1qsw6h356jnga8t8t2zdamghxsrxng9y3wrqnt2a
transaction
ec0bd44eb2ec03295811eb025ed8404b998efc9a328cf4fd16ce47dc3bf34bc7
confirmations
2225
spent
true